@import'/common/css/special.css';
@import'/common/css/special_recommend2.css';
@import'/etc/animation/css/recommend_mini.css';

#cmsList {
	margin-top: 10px;
}
#cmsList .listBox {
	width:691px;
}
#cmsList div.listBox .lower .txtBox{
	width:590px;
}


/* --- Togainu --- */
div.TogainuBox {
	margin:0;
	padding:0;
	width:715px;
}

/* LR */
div.TogainuBox .lCon {
	float: left;
}

div.TogainuBox .rCon {
	float: right;
}

/* header */
div.TogainuBox .header {
}

div.TogainuBox .header .lCon {
	width: 317px;
}

div.TogainuBox .header .rCon {
	width: 398px;
}

div.TogainuBox .header h1 {
	width: 317px;
	height: 0;
	padding: 150px 0 0 0;
	display: block;
	overflow: hidden;
	background: url(../img/logo.jpg)
}

/* Main setting
------------------------------------------------------------*/


/* header margin */
div.TogainuHdrMgn {
	margin-bottom:15px;
}

img.TogainuImgMgn {
	margin-bottom:20px;
}

/* EpisodeBox */
div.TogainuWat{
	clear: both;
}

div.TogainuWat .FirstEp {
	width:715px;
	height:122px;
	background:transparent url("../img/first_ep_img01.jpg") no-repeat left top;
}

div.TogainuWat .LatestEp{
	width:705px;
	margin:0 5px 10px 5px;
	background-color:#0d0d0d;
	/*background:transparent url("../img/frame_bg.gif") repeat-y left top;*/
}
div.TogainuWat .LatestEp p{
	color:#fff;
}

div.TogainuWat ul.btns{
	clear: both;
	padding: 15px 0px 20px 100px;
}

div.TogainuBox .EpImg {
	width: 205px;
	margin: 0 0 10px 0;
}

div.TogainuWat .EpImg img{
	margin: 7px 0px 0px 10px;
	/*border:solid 1px;*/
}

div.TogainuBox .EpInfo {
	width: 490px;
	margin: 0 0 10px 0;
}

div.TogainuBox .EpInfo p{
	width: 475px;
}

/* !!! Only FirstEpisode !!! */
div.TogainuWat .FirstEp .EpInfo{
	/*width: 519px;
	margin: 5px 0px;*/
}

div.TogainuWat .FirstEp .EpInfo ul.btns{
	padding: 60px 0px 10px 170px;
}

div.TogainuWat .EpInfo p.TxtCtin{
	width:480px;
	text-align:center;
	background-color:#b45454;
	vertical-align:middle;
	color:#FFF;
	padding: 3px 0 2px;
	clear:both;
}

/* data */
div.TogainuDataBox {
	width:705px;
	margin:0 5px 10px 5px;
	background-color:#0d0d0d;
	/*background:transparent url("../img/frame_bg.gif") repeat-y left top;*/
}

div.TogainuDataDtl {
	width:300px;
	margin:10px 0 10px 30px;
	float:left;
	display:inline;	/* IE6's bug evasion */
}

div.TogainuDataDtl2 {
	width:310px;
	margin:10px 0 10px 25px;
	float:left;
	display:inline;	/* IE6's bug evasion */
}

div.TogainuDataDtl p, div.TogainuDataDtl2 p {
	padding-top:5px;
	padding-left:10px;
	color:#fff;
}
div.TogainuDataDtl h3, div.TogainuDataDtl2 h3 {
	color:#fff;
}
/* copyright */
div.TogainuCopy {
	margin:12px 10px 0px;
	padding:8px 0px 15px;
	color:#fff;
	font-size:11px;
	line-height:1.1em;
	border-color:#999999;
	border-style:solid;
	border-width:1px 0px 0px;
	text-align:left;
}

/* --- Basic --- */
.TogainuBox {
	font-size:12px;
	line-height:1.5em;
	/*color:#fff;*/
	background-color:#000;
}

.TogainuBox p,
.TogainuBox ul,
.TogainuBox li,
.TogainuBox dl,
.TogainuBox dt,
.TogainuBox dd {
	margin:0;
	padding:0;
}

.TogainuBox h1, h2, h3, h4 {
	margin:0;
	padding:0;
}

.TogainuBox li {
	list-style-type:none;
	display:inline;
}

.TogainuBox img {
	border:none;
}
#genre #packBtn {
	clear: both;
	margin: 10px 0 10px;
}
#genre #packBtn table {
	width: 695px;
	margin: 0 auto;
}
#genre #packBtn td {
	text-align: left;
}
#genre #packBtn .packName {
	width: 491px;
}
